Item 3.02. | Unregistered Sales of Equity Securities. |
Pursuant to the Acquisition Agreement, the Company issued 5,560,047 shares of Common Stock to the former Tenet equityholders in accordance with the terms and conditions set forth in the Acquisition Agreement. The nature of the transaction and the nature and amount of consideration received by Tenet’s equityholders are described in Item 2.01 of this Current Report on Form 8-K, which is incorporated by reference into this Item 3.02.
On April 10, 2024, the Company entered into the Securities Purchase Agreement with the PIPE Investors, pursuant to which, on June 27, 2024, the Company issued the PIPE Shares. The Private Placement closed immediately following the closing of the Acquisition on June 27, 2024. The Company received aggregate gross proceeds from the Private Placement of approximately $120.0 million, before deducting estimated offering expenses payable by the Company.
The issuance of the Aggregate Consideration in the Acquisition and the offering and sale of PIPE Shares in the Private Placement were made in reliance on the exemption afforded by Section 4(a)(2) of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”) and/or Rule 506 of Regulation D promulgated under the Securities Act and corresponding provisions of state securities or “blue sky” laws. The Aggregate Consideration issued in the Acquisition and the PIPE Shares issued and sold in the Private Placement were not registered under the Securities Act or any state securities laws and such securities may not be offered or sold in the United States absent registration with the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“SEC”) or an applicable exemption from the registration requirements. The issuance of the Aggregate Consideration in the Acquisition and the issuance and sale of the PIPE Shares did not involve a public offering and were made without general solicitation or general advertising. The Tenet equityholders and the PIPE Investors have represented that they are accredited investors, as such term is defined in Rule 501(a) of Regulation D under the Securities Act, and that they are acquiring the securities for investment purposes only and not with a view to any resale, distribution or other disposition of the securities in violation of the United States federal securities laws.

Item 5.02. |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ers. |
As previously disclosed, on June 12, 2024, the Company’s Board of Directors (the “Board”) appointed Aoife Brennan, M.B., Ch.B., as President and Chief Executive Officer of the Company, effective upon the closing of the Acquisition (the “Effective Date”). In addition, Dr. Brennan was elected as a director to serve on the Board from the Effective Date until the Company’s 2027 annual meeting of stockholders and thereafter until her successor has been duly elected and qualified or until her earlier death, resignation or removal.
In addition, as previously disclosed, on June 12, 2024, the Board elected Stephen Thomas, Ph.D., the then-Chief Executive Officer of Tenet, to serve as a director on the Board, subject to and contingent and effective upon the closing of the Acquisition, from the Effective Date until the Company’s 2025 annual meeting of stockholders and thereafter until his successor has been duly elected and qualified or until his earlier death, resignation or removal. Dr. Thomas will also serve as a consultant to the Company, subject to and contingent and effective upon the closing of the Acquisition. On the Effective Date, Dr. Thomas entered into a consulting agreement with the Company, pursuant to which Dr. Thomas will be paid a fixed consulting fee equal to $10,000 per month, as well as a transaction bonus in the amount of $150,000.
